Output 592ae043556cf4929c81d6e90ba1cd5cbe6aa2cbe2144f084fcebe90293322c7:39

value
872154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d76a88fbe8e50ef6325178b459677494336066 OP_EQUAL
address
34QoaUzpcDMoXdUcNEx4jzVsdWAojFd9wA
transaction
592ae043556cf4929c81d6e90ba1cd5cbe6aa2cbe2144f084fcebe90293322c7
spent
true